Guide: Installing Crisis Arcana on Linux with Steam Proton

This guide describes how to use Steam Proton to play and run Windows games on your Linux computer. Some games may not work or may break because Steam Proton is still at a very early stage.


1. Activating Steam Proton for Linux:
Proton is integrated into the Steam Client with "Steam Play." To activate proton, go into your steam client and click on Steam in the upper right corner. Then click on settings to open a new window. From here, click on the Steam Play button at the bottom of the panel. Click "Enable Steam Play for Supported Titles."

Alternatively: Go to Steam > Settings > Steam Play and turn on the "Enable Steam Play for Supported Titles" option.

Valve has tested and fixed some Steam titles and you will now be able to play most of them. However, if you want to go further and play titles that even Valve hasn't tested, toggle the "Enable Steam Play for all titles" option.


2. Choose a version
You should use the Steam Proton version recommended by Steam: 3.7-8. This is the most stable version of Steam Proton at the moment.


3. Restart your Steam
After you have successfully activated Steam Proton, click "OK" and Steam will ask you to restart it for the changes to take effect. Restart it. Your computer will now play all of steam's whitelisted games seamlessly.

So what is this game?
Crisis Arcana is a procedurally generated dungeon crawler where you the player runs around these dungeons, blasting away all the enemies that infest them. It is played from a top-down perspective and rewards you even greater the further into a world you get before dying. To help get further, you can level up your character, becoming stronger as you do. Plus defeating enemies causes them to drop money which can be exchanged for more upgrades. Sometimes they will even drop their soul which you can use to learn new abilities.

Key features
  • 3 randomly generated worlds
  • 6 unique schools of magic that the player can learn a variety of spells from
    • Astromancy - Want to mess around with cosmic powers then this is the school for you
    • Cyromancy - This school gives you permission to say cool thinks like "Ice to meet you" as everyone around you can't react as they exist as a snowman now
    • Mixomancy - Why learn how to cast spells when you can just make bombs and potions that turn you into a god
    • Pyromancy - Likelihood of your house, your family and the entire world burning down after you invest in this is 100%
    • Necromancy - Death is just a new way to life with this school
    • Terramancy - Remember that one time when an earthquake made you spill your tea? Well now you can make that happen to anyone you want thanks to terramancy
  • Levelling up system
  • A simple shop where you can buy further upgrades
  • A Grand Wizard who totally isn't like really peeped off that you caused all these issues. Also he'll help you
  • A boss at the end of each world that has a unique behaviour you have to deal with
